首页 matlab电路仿真运用

matlab电路仿真运用

举报
开通vip

matlab电路仿真运用matlab电路仿真运用 引 言 MATLAB是矩阵实验室(Matrix Laboratory)之意。除具备卓越的数值计算能力外,它还提供了专业水平的符号计算,文字处理,可视化建模仿真和实时控制等功能。经过不断完善,MATLAB已经发展成为适合多学科,多种工作平台的功能强大大大型软件。成为线性代数,自动控制理论,数理统计,数字信号处理,时间序列分析,动态系统仿真等高级课程的基本教学工具。 MABLAB与其它计算机语言相比,具有语言简洁紧凑,使用方便灵活,库函数极其丰富,运算符丰富等特点。 同时,MATLAB既...

matlab电路仿真运用
matlab电路仿真运用 引 言 MATLAB是矩阵实验室(Matrix Laboratory)之意。除具备卓越的数值计算能力外,它还提供了专业水平的符号计算,文字处理,可视化建模仿真和实时控制等功能。经过不断完善,MATLAB已经发展成为适合多学科,多种工作平台的功能强大大大型软件。成为线性代数,自动控制理论,数理统计,数字信号处理,时间序列 分析 定性数据统计分析pdf销售业绩分析模板建筑结构震害分析销售进度分析表京东商城竞争战略分析 ,动态系统仿真等高级课程的基本教学工具。 MABLAB与其它计算机语言相比,具有语言简洁紧凑,使用方便灵活,库函数极其丰富,运算符丰富等特点。 同时,MATLAB既具有结构化的控制语句(如for循环,while循环,break语句和if语句),又有面向对象编程的特性,且 程序限制不严格,程序设计自由度大。 MATLAB的图形功能也十分强大。 SIMULINK 是一个进行动态系统建模、仿真和综合分析的集成软件包。它可以处理的系统包括:线性、非线性系统;离散、连续及混合系统;单任务、多任务离散事件系统。在 SIMULINK 提供的图形用户界面GUI 上,只要进行鼠标的简单拖拉操作就可构造出复杂的仿真模型。它外表以方块图形式呈现,且采用分层结构。从建模角度讲,这既适于自上而下(Top-down)的设计 流程 快递问题件怎么处理流程河南自建厂房流程下载关于规范招聘需求审批流程制作流程表下载邮件下载流程设计 (概念、功能、系统、子系统、直至器件),又适于自下而上(Bottum-up) 逆程设计。从分析研究角度讲,这种SIMULINK 模型不仅能让用户知道具体环节的动态细节,而且能让用户清晰地了解各器件、各子系统、各系统间的信息交换,掌握各部分之间的交互影响。 本训练是基于MABLAB和simulink的对电路进行分析和仿真的实验,并学会通过用多种算法来分析电路,将其结果与仿真相比较,达到实践与理论相结合的效果,使我们更加习惯用MABLAB来解决生活中的电路问 快递公司问题件快递公司问题件货款处理关于圆的周长面积重点题型关于解方程组的题及答案关于南海问题 以及数学问题,此次可以为以后学习这门技术打下基础。 1 Matlab在交流电路中的应用 1 训练意义 1) matlab是电路分析简化传统的基于高级语言编程的电路计算和仿真方法,效率十分低下,且通用性较差(一方面,其程序很难满足现代电路分析本身所应达到的功能(另一方面,要实现界面友好的图形化电路仿真结果也很困难(将Matlab软件中Simulink环境下的PSB应用于电路分析,无需编程,电路的连接全部实行拖放式操作,操作简便,分析结果直观(特别值得一提的是,它的PQ模块能直观显示复杂交流电路乃至含谐波交流电路的有功、无功功率曲线和无功功率,尤其是它在功率电子学系统、电机学系统和电气传动系统方面的强大仿真功能是其它EDA或同类仿真软件所远不及的。 2) 作为一名电类专业学生,在平时的学习中要经常进行电路分析,在这个过程经常遇到这样或那样的问题。而且随着电路规模的加大,微分方程阶数以及联立方程的个数必然增多,解题运算变得越来困难。所以学习更简易的方法是十分必要的。 2 2 方案 气瓶 现场处置方案 .pdf气瓶 现场处置方案 .doc见习基地管理方案.doc关于群访事件的化解方案建筑工地扬尘治理专项方案下载 设计要求 题目: 在所示电路图中,R1=4欧姆,R2=3欧姆,电容C=0.1F,电感L=0.2H,理想电流源I=5A,初始相位为0,角频率w=10rad/s.求流经电容C的电流i,并观察其波形. 图 1——电路图 要求: 1) 用尽可能多的方法完成计算和仿真; 2) 报告 软件系统测试报告下载sgs报告如何下载关于路面塌陷情况报告535n,sgs报告怎么下载竣工报告下载 应对建模、参数设置、仿真模型搭建中使用的元器件所在的工具库和仿真的 过程进行详细的说明; 3) 将仿真结果与理论计算进行对照,对仿真结果的正确性进行分析说明。 3 3 方案设计分析 如电路图1所示,该电路是一个由交流电流源及电阻、电容、电感构成的电路,建立模型求i。我们可以通过欧姆定律、基尔霍夫定律等一些基本电路定律列出u的表达式。然后通过在MATLAB中建立数学模型,通过一定的函数和法编程、仿真,输出结果,最后与理论值比较。 分析电路 列出表达式 建立数学模型 比较仿真与理论编程、输出i的表 结束 值 分析误差 达式及波形图 图 2——流程图 具体方案分析: 3.1 方案一: 根据欧姆定律及基尔霍夫定律: R1=4Ω ;R2=3Ω ;C=0.1F ;L=0.2H 电阻R1与电感L的并联阻抗Z1=4/(1-2j)Ω 电阻R2与电容的串联阻抗Z2=3-j 根据KCL、KVL有: I=i+i*Z2/Z1 i=I/(1+Z2/Z1) 程序如下: i=5/(1+(3-j)*((1-2j)/4)); m=real(i); n=imag(i); t=0:0.001:1; i=sqrt(m^2+n^2)*cos(10*t); 4 plot(t,i) 得到电流波形图如下所示: 图3 ——电流波形图 3.2 方案二 通过Simulink库中所拥有的电气模型,连接电路图,通过看示波器的波形及峰值可判断是否与理论值相等。 使用Simulink进行仿真一般分为两步:用户首先需要在仿真模型编辑窗口中搭建好自己的仿真模型,设置好具体模型参数和仿真参数;然后,用户就开始仿真,Simulink将根据用户搭建的模型,模拟系统在用户设定条件下的具体行为。 图 4 ——仿真电路图 5 图 3 即为本次设计的仿真电路图,其中电流源在Electrical Sources 里找到,电流表 Current Measurement 可以在 simpowersystems 的Measurement 里找到。电阻、电容及电感可以通过改变 elements 中的Series RLC Branch的参数得到。 Scope是电路波形输出,输出电流U的波形,其可以在Simulink的Sinks里找到。 Controlled Current Source是受控电流源,其元件在Electrical Sources里找到。 如下图所示,既是示波器显示的电流波形 图 5 —— 示波器所示波形 3.3 方案三 利用电路网孔法,写出方程,将其写成矩阵形势再利用matlab中的解矩阵的功能,对矩阵进行求解 方程组如下: i-i1=5; i*(3-j)-4*i1/(1-2j)=0; 程序如下: 6 A=[i, (3-j);-1, 4*i/(1-2j)]; B=[5;0]; X=A\B; i=X(1); m=real(i); n=imag(i); t=0:0.001:1; i=sqrt(m^2+n^2)*cos(10*t); plot(t,i) 得到电流波形如下: 图 6——电流波形图 7 设计小结与心得体会 通过短短几日的学习,我发现matlab软件的功能比想象的强大许多。Matlab可广泛应用于线性代数、高等数学、物理、电路分析、信号与系统、数字信号处理、自动控制等众多领域。MATLAB 功能强大并且同其它高级语言相比具有语法规则简单、容易掌握、调试方便等特点。这次基础强化训练主演是锻炼我们的自学能力及应用matlab高级软件的能力通过学习我有以下几点收获: (1)一道简单的电路题用matlab处理并不如想象中简单,让我对这个软件的部分功能有了一个初步的认识,这对我以后的学习和研究会产生很好的影响。本来通过并不复杂的计算就能得到结果,但是在建立了方程后,可以使用MATLAB来解决问题,而且编程过程中,可以清楚地从workspace中看到自己所输入的参数是否正确,也能直观地看到一些中间变量是否有误,而最后的运算结果更是一目了然。在开始阶段对这个软件有一定的了解是关于图像处理方面,并不了解它关于电路方面的功能,现在对这个软件有了更深刻得了解。 (2)在仿真测试中,电路总会出现问题,而且由于自身对于matlab并不熟悉出现问题时开始不知所措但通过网络科找到问题的解决方案,应用help也可以解决棘手问题。 (3)相比较C语言等传统的计算机编程软件,MATLAB有着它独特的优势。MATLAB由一系列工具组成。这些工具方便用户使用MATLAB的函数和文件,其中许多工具采用的是图形用户界面。包括MATLAB桌面和命令窗口、历史命令窗口、编辑器和调试器、路径搜索和用于用户浏览帮助、工作空间、文件的浏览器。简单的编程环境提供了比较完备的调试系统,程序不必经过编译就可以直接运行,而且能够及时地报告出现的错误及进行出错原因分析。 8 在以后的学习中,可以多利用MATLAB的强大计算功能来解决一些复杂的运算。这次基础强化训练让我又掌握了一款有用的软件,并且对电路题目的解法也有了新的认识,这些都是宝贵的收获。 9 参考文献 [1] 邱关源《电路(第四版)》(北京:高等教育出版社,2001( [2] 李玉梅,马伟明,张波涛《PSB一基于Simulink的一种新型电力系统仿真工具》电工 技术杂志,2001,8:5—7( [3] 冯伟,高伟《基于MATLAB的DEH系统仿真》华中科技大学学报,2001,5:60-62( [4] 张颖,甘正佳,金维香《基于MATLAB的暂态电路分析与计算》长沙电力学院学报(自 然科学版),2O02,17(3):44—47 [5] 杨世海,周良柱《基于MATLAB的CDMA无线通信可视化仿真》系统仿真学报,2001,1: 98—100( 6] 刘卫国,陈昭平,张颖《MATLAB程序设计与应用》北京:高等教育出版社,21302( [ 10
本文档为【matlab电路仿真运用】,请使用软件OFFICE或WPS软件打开。作品中的文字与图均可以修改和编辑, 图片更改请在作品中右键图片并更换,文字修改请直接点击文字进行修改,也可以新增和删除文档中的内容。
该文档来自用户分享,如有侵权行为请发邮件ishare@vip.sina.com联系网站客服,我们会及时删除。
[版权声明] 本站所有资料为用户分享产生,若发现您的权利被侵害,请联系客服邮件isharekefu@iask.cn,我们尽快处理。
本作品所展示的图片、画像、字体、音乐的版权可能需版权方额外授权,请谨慎使用。
网站提供的党政主题相关内容(国旗、国徽、党徽..)目的在于配合国家政策宣传,仅限个人学习分享使用,禁止用于任何广告和商用目的。
下载需要: 免费 已有0 人下载
最新资料
资料动态
专题动态
is_105949
暂无简介~
格式:doc
大小:80KB
软件:Word
页数:0
分类:互联网
上传时间:2017-10-17
浏览量:23